About MediaCo Holding Inc.
MediaCo Holding Inc. (Nasdaq: MDIA) is a diverse-owned, multi-platform media company serving multicultural audiences nationwide. Its powerhouse brands—including HOT 97, WBLS, EstrellaTV, Estrella News, Que Buena Los Angeles, and the Don Cheto Radio Network—reach more than 20 million people each month across television, radio, digital, and streaming platforms. Position Summary
We are seeking a full-time junior legal counsel who is highly organized, proactive and self-motivated to support a broad range of legal, compliance, and governance functions across MediaCo and our station operations.
The counsel will work closely with the General Counsel and the VP of Business and Legal Affairs to support legal operations across MediaCo Holding Inc. and its affiliated entities. This role spans transactional work, litigation support, FCC and corporate compliance, board governance, contract management, and administrative responsibilities. It is ideal for someone who thrives in a dynamic environment and enjoys working across multiple business units.
This role is an exceptional opportunity for a junior/mid-level attorney to gain exposure to a public media company, collaborating closely with senior legal professionals and various internal business leaders to ensure compliance, manage legal risks and support the business’s strategic objectives.
